Benefits of Owning a Treadmill

Treadmills offer various benefits for people who choose exercising at home. Here are some of the most engaging reasons to purchase a treadmill:

BenefitsDescription
ConvenienceYou can exercise anytime without fretting about the weather condition, gym hours, or commuting.
Range of WorkoutsModern treadmills come with diverse exercise programs, permitting you to customize your routine (e.g., interval training, hill workouts, etc).
Tracking ProgressMost treadmills have built-in monitors that track metrics such as speed, time, distance, and calories burned, helping you stay motivated and focused on your objectives.
Low Impact OptionsMany treadmills feature shock absorption systems that reduce the effect on joints, making it easier on your knees and back compared to outside running.
Area EfficiencyTreadmills are created to be compact and can typically be folded, making them ideal for smaller home.
Ease of accessThey provide a safe environment for individuals who may have mobility problems or prefer the privacy of exercising at home.

Features to Consider When Buying a Treadmill

When selecting the ideal treadmill for your home gym, it's vital to assess a number of crucial features that can influence your general experience. Below is a table summarizing the essential features to think about:

FeatureValue
Motor PowerA treadmill's motor power is determined in horse power (HP). For walking, a 1.5 HP motor is enough. For running, goal for a minimum of 2.5 to 3.0 HP for constant efficiency.
Belt SizeA larger belt (at least 20 inches) permits more comfortable motion, specifically for running. The length needs to be a minimum of 55 inches for walking and 60 inches for running.
Slope CapabilityA slope feature increases workout strength and engages various muscle groups. Try to find those with adjustable slope settings for flexibility.
Cushioning SystemQuality cushioning decreases impact on joints and provides convenience throughout workouts. Check user evaluations for feedback on the treadmill's cushioning.
Exercise Programs and AppsIntegrated workout programs can add variety to your workouts. Some designs provide connection with fitness apps for a broader variety of workout alternatives.
Show and ControlsAn easy-to-read display screen and instinctive controls boost the user experience. Search for features like a heart rate monitor and quick adjustment buttons for speed and slope.
Weight CapacityEnsure the treadmill can support your weight. The majority of industrial models have a weight capacity ranging from 250 to 350 pounds.
Service warrantyA great warranty duration (a minimum of 1-2 years for parts and 10 years for the frame) can offer peace of mind about your purchase.
